Linux (4)

반응형

 

프로토콜

 

: 컴퓨터 내부에서, 또는 컴퓨터 사이에서 데이터의 교환 방식을 정의하는 규칙 체계

 

 

https://                              naver.com                               :80
프로토콜
http, https 두가지
(https는 검증받은 주소)
도메인명
중복된 이름이 존재하지 않음
포트번호
기본 포트번호는 80
포트번호 갯수 : 2의 64승 (64k) 

 

 

DNS (Domain Name Service)

: 도메인 이름 서비스

도메인 이름(예: http://www.amazon.com) 을 머신이 읽을 수 있는 IP 주소(예: 192.0.2.44)로 변환한다.

 

 

 

Origin(출처) 

 

프로토콜 + 도메인명 + 포트번호

URL에서 프로토콜, 도메인, 포트 번호를 합친 부분을 이야기 한다.

 

 

+

cross origin

: Origin의 프로토콜, 도메인명, 포트번호 중 하나라도 다른 것을 말한다.

 

 

 

인터넷 주소

 

127.0.0.1 (IP)

localhost (서버명)

=> loop back 2p (부메랑 2p)

 

 

반응형

'Linux' 카테고리의 다른 글

[Linux] 3장 Docker  (0) 2024.01.11
[Linux] 2장 java와 관련 명령어 정리  (0) 2024.01.08
[Linux] 1장 명령어 정리  (1) 2024.01.08
반응형

 

도커 설치는 아래 링크를 참고하여 진행한다.

https://e-7-e.tistory.com/190 

 

오라클 도커(Docker) 설치 (free 23c)

오라클에서 데이터베이스 23c 개발자용 무료 버전을 공개했단당 https://www.oracle.com/kr/news/announcement/oracle-database-23c-free-developer-release-2023-04-03/ 개발자를 위해 공개 했다닝 어찌 아니 사용하지 아니

e-7-e.tistory.com

 

 

 

Docker (도커)

 

: Go언어로 작성된 리눅스 컨테이너 기반으로 하는 오픈소스 가상화 플랫폼을 말한다.

 

- 장점

없애고 만들고 하는 것이 편함

용량이 작음

다른 사람이 세팅해 온 것을 복사해 와서 그대로 사용할 수 있음

 

 

docker version docker의 버전 확인
docker ps -a 작동 중인 docker 확인
docker logs -f 이름 docker가 하고 있는 일 실시간 확인 (f 옵션이 없을 시 계속 보여주지 않음.) (f 옵션 사용 시 나갈 때는 ctrl + C)
docker start 이름 docker 시작
docker stop 이름 docker 멈춤
docker rm 이름 (docker를 멈춘 후) docker 삭제
docker image ls docker의 이미지 리스트 확인
docker rmi 이미지ID docker의 이미지ID 삭제

 

 

 

 

반응형

'Linux' 카테고리의 다른 글

[Linux] 4장 프로토콜, Origin  (0) 2024.01.23
[Linux] 2장 java와 관련 명령어 정리  (0) 2024.01.08
[Linux] 1장 명령어 정리  (1) 2024.01.08
반응형

 

컴파일

 

javac -version java 버전 확인

환경변수 설정 전에 java 버전 확인
jdk 압축 해제한 폴더에서 bin으로 들어감
./javac -version 로 java 버전을 확인할 수 있음. (./java -version 으로도 확인 가능)
javac -d 저장할파일 위치 컴파일할파일 java 파일 컴파일 (tree로 확인하면 컴파일 된걸 확인할 수 있음)
java -jar 파일명.jar jar 파일 읽기

 

 

 

환경변수 설정

 

1. 홈에서 터미널을 연다.

 

 

2. ls -al

.bashrc 파일을 확인한다.

 

 

3. xed .bashrc

.bashrc 파일을 확인한다.

 

 

4. 파일의 하단에 export를 작성한다.

 

## 환경변수 등록

export JAVA_HOME=/home/syj/jdk17a

export PATH=$JAVA_HOME/bin:$PATH

 

/home/syj/jdk17a의 경우 jdk가 있는 폴더로 변경한다.

 

 

5. 변경 후 변경된 것 확인

javac -version

 

또는 

 

echo $JAVA_HOME

echo $PATH

 

 

+ .bashrc 로 변경하는 것이 아닌 export 로 수정 시 그 터미널에서만 환경변수가 변경된다.

 

 

 

클라이언트 & 서버

 

서버

: 서비스하는 사람

고객이 될 수 도 있음 (잠재적 클라이언트)

리눅스, 유닉스에서는 데몬(demon) 이라고 부른다.

ex) OracleJobSchedulerXE

 

 

클라이언트

: 서비스 받는 사람 (고객 )

ex) SQL Developer

 

 

반응형

'Linux' 카테고리의 다른 글

[Linux] 4장 프로토콜, Origin  (0) 2024.01.23
[Linux] 3장 Docker  (0) 2024.01.11
[Linux] 1장 명령어 정리  (1) 2024.01.08
1 2